News

Putin’s proposal came after leaders from four major European countries threatened to ratchet up pressure on Moscow if it does ...
Chinese President Xi Jinping’s presence at the parade gave Russian President Vladimir Putin a boost as he tries to show that ...
The leaders of Germany, France, the United Kingdom and Poland have told Russian leader Vladimir Putin to agree to a 30-day ...
Leaders from four major European countries have threatened to ratchet up pressure on Russian President Vladimir Putin if he ...
Ukraine's President Volodymyr Zelensky says the group of allies, led by the UK and France, are needed to provide security ...
As Putin and Xi strengthen ties at Russia’s Victory Day parade, Trump is squandering his leverage to secure a meaningful ...
KYIV, Ukraine (AP) — Russia and Ukraine both reported attacks on their forces Thursday on the first day of a 72-hour ...